Adding using Scientific Notation
1. (3.2 × 10^4) + (1.95 × 10^5)

To add the numbers in scientific notation, we first need to express them with the same exponent. Here are the steps:
1. **Convert (3.2 × 10^4) to the same exponent as (1.95 × 10^5)**:
\[
3.2 \times 10^4 = 3.2 \times 10^4 \times \frac{10^1}{10^1} = 3.2 \times 10^5 \div 10 = 0.32 \times 10^5
\]
2. **Now we can add (0.32 × 10^5) + (1.95 × 10^5)**:
\[
(0.32 + 1.95) \times 10^5 = 2.27 \times 10^5
\]
So, the final result is:
\[
(3.2 × 10^4) + (1.95 × 10^5) = 2.27 \times 10^5
\]

Multiplying using Scientific Notation
(8.03 × 10^ -8) x (2.56 × 10 ^-2)

To multiply numbers in scientific notation, you multiply the coefficients and add the exponents. Here are the steps for \((8.03 × 10^{-8}) × (2.56 × 10^{-2})\):
1. **Multiply the coefficients**:
\[
8.03 × 2.56 = 20.5588
\]
2. **Add the exponents**:
\[
(-8) + (-2) = -10
\]
3. **Combine the results**:
\[
20.5588 × 10^{-10}
\]
4. **Convert to proper scientific notation**:
The coefficient \(20.5588\) can be expressed as \(2.055588 × 10^{1}\), so:
\[
20.5588 × 10^{-10} = 2.055588 × 10^{1} × 10^{-10} = 2.055588 × 10^{-9}
\]
Thus, the final answer is:
\[
(8.03 × 10^{-8}) × (2.56 × 10^{-2}) = 2.055588 × 10^{-9}
\]
If rounded to three significant figures, it would be:
\[
= 2.06 × 10^{-9}
\]

To divide numbers in scientific notation, you divide the coefficients and subtract the exponents. Here’s how you can divide \( (3.2 × 10^{4}) \) by \( (4.82 × 10^{12}) \):
1. **Divide the coefficients**:
\[
\frac{3.2}{4.82} \approx 0.6635
\]
2. **Subtract the exponents**:
\[
4 - 12 = -8
\]
3. **Combine the results**:
\[
0.6635 × 10^{-8}
\]
4. **Convert to proper scientific notation**:
To express \(0.6635\) in scientific notation, we can write it as \(6.635 × 10^{-1}\):
\[
0.6635 × 10^{-8} = 6.635 × 10^{-1} × 10^{-8} = 6.635 × 10^{-9}
\]
Thus, the final answer is:
\[
\frac{3.2 × 10^{4}}{4.82 × 10^{12}} = 6.635 × 10^{-9}
\]
If rounded to three significant figures, it would be:
\[
= 6.64 × 10^{-9}
\]
